How do you remove the secondary if you don't have a holding tool.
I found some info somewhere that said if I set the parking brake it should come off easy...I don't think so.

If it is possible to remove it with out some kind of device to hold it steady, please advise.

I am attempting to install the SBM stage II kit on my own.
Also, how do you align the belt at the top of the sheaves.

If the parking brake wont hold the secondary from spinning while removing the bolt, I use a large strap wrench around the end cap to hold it. An impact wrench will make removing the secondary bolt really easy.

The parking brake should hold the jackshaft in place so you can remove the bolt, if not try also holding the brake leaver at the same time.

You add/remove shims to adjust the belt height.
